Analysis

The most recent figure for nitrous oxide (n2o) emissions from industrial processes (mt co2e) in Dominica is 9.09 % change on previous year, measured in 2024.

Compared with earlier readings it is down 18.2% over ten years.

Over the whole period, nitrous oxide (n2o) emissions from industrial processes (mt co2e) in Dominica peaked at 33.33 % change on previous year in 1977 and was at its lowest, -25 % change on previous year, in 1976.

Dominica ranks 26th of 202 countries on this measure, in the top quarter.

The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ated

The year-on-year percentage change in Nitrous oxide (N2O) emissions from Industrial Processes (Mt CO2e). Computed from consecutive annual observations; years either side of a gap are skipped rather than bridged.

Computed from

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
